Essential Ingredients for Chippy Curry Sauce

Whether you’re a fan of traditional British fish and chips or you just want to add some flavor to your homemade fries, chippy curry sauce is the perfect condiment. The rich and tangy flavor of this sauce pairs perfectly with the crispy goodness of fried fish or chips, making it a beloved addition to many chippy meals. To make your own delicious chippy curry sauce, you’ll need a few essential ingredients.

1. Curry Powder

Curry powder is the key ingredient that gives chippy curry sauce its distinctive flavor. It blends various spices like coriander, cumin, turmeric, and fenugreek to create a vibrant and aromatic spice mix. You can find curry powder at most grocery stores or easily make your own by combining these spices in the desired proportions.

2. Tomato Sauce

Tomato sauce provides the base for chippy curry sauce, giving it a rich and savory flavor. Look for a thick, smooth tomato sauce that is free from artificial additives. Using a high-quality tomato sauce will ensure that your chippy curry sauce has a delicious taste and velvety texture.

3. Onion and Garlic

Onion and garlic are aromatics that add depth and complexity to any sauce. In chippy curry sauce, they play a crucial role in enhancing the overall flavor profile. Dice and sauté the onions and garlic until they are golden brown and fragrant before adding them to the sauce. This step will help to develop a well-rounded taste.

4. Vegetable Oil

Vegetable oil is used for frying the onions and garlic, and it also helps to emulsify the chippy curry sauce and give it a rich and glossy appearance. Choose a neutral-tasting vegetable oil like sunflower or rapeseed oil, as these won’t overpower the flavors of your sauce.

5. Seasonings

In addition to curry powder, chippy curry sauce benefits from additional seasonings like salt, black pepper, and sugar, which help to balance and enhance the overall flavor. Adjust the quantities of these seasonings according to your taste preferences, adding a little bit at a time until you achieve a perfect balance.

Instructions on Making Chippy Curry Sauce

Are you craving that delicious and tangy chippy curry sauce that you can drizzle over your fish and chips? Look no further, because we have a simple and easy recipe for you to make it right at home! Follow these instructions for a homemade curry sauce that will elevate your chippy experience.

Ingredients:

  • 1 small onion, finely chopped
  • 2 cloves of garlic, minced
  • 1 teaspoon of ginger, grated
  • 1 tablespoon of vegetable oil
  • 2 tablespoons of curry powder
  • 1 tablespoon of plain flour
  • 400ml of chicken or vegetable stock
  • 2 tablespoons of tomato ketchup
  • 1 tablespoon of mango chutney
  • A pinch of salt

Instructions:

  1. In a saucepan, heat the vegetable o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ion, minced garlic, and grated ginger. Sauté until the onions are soft and translucent.
  2. Add the curry powder and plain flour to the saucepan. Stir well to combine the ingredients and cook for a minute to toast the spices.
  3. Pour in the chicken or vegetable stock, tomato ketchup, and mango chutney. Stir until everything is well mixed.
  4. Bring the sauce to a simmer and let it cook for about 15-20 minutes, stirring occasionally, until it slightly thickens.
  5. Taste the sauce and season with a pinch of salt if needed.
  6. Remove the saucepan from the heat and let it cool for a few minutes.
  7. Using a blender or an immersion blender, carefully blend the sauce until it becomes smooth and creamy. Be cautious of any hot splatters.
  8. Transfer the chippy curry sauce to a jar or a sealed container. It can be stored in the refrigerator for up to a week.
